onblur与onfocus事件详解,网页编程中的失焦与获焦概念解析

vipkang vipkang 2025-04-22 23:30:05 数据库 阅读: 673
摘要: "onblur"和"onfocus"是网页开发中常用的两个事件属性。"onblur"指的是当元素失去焦点时触发的事件,常用于表单元素的验证等场景;而"onfocus"则是当元素获得焦点时触发的事件,常用于触发某些交互行为或显示提示信息等,这两个事件在网页交互设计中扮演着重要角色。
"onblur"和"onfocus"是网页开发中常用的两个事件属性。"onblur"指的是当元素失去焦点时触发的事件,常用于表单元素的验证等场景;而"onfocus"则是当元素获得焦点时触发的事件,常用于触发某些交互行为或显示提示信息等,这两个事件在网页交互设计中扮演着重要角色。

大家好!我将为大家解答关于onblur和onfocus这两个事件的问题,很多人可能还不太清楚它们的意思,现在就让我们一起来了解一下吧!

页面元素失去焦点的事件是什么?

onblur事件是页面失去焦点的事件,而onfocus则是元素获得焦点的事件。

js中onblur和focus的区别是什么?

在JavaScript中,onblur和focus分别表示元素失去焦点和获得焦点的状态,它们的用途不同,onblur用于处理元素失去焦点时的操作,而focus则用于处理元素获得焦点时的操作。

html中的tabIndex如何实现?

在HTML中,可以通过设置tabIndex属性来控制键盘中TAB键在控件中的移动顺序,即焦点的顺序,通过给控件设置一个tabIndex值,可以将其加入到TAB键的序列中,当浏览者使用TAB键在网页控件中移动时,会按照tabIndex的数值顺序进行移动,值得注意的是,如果把同一个tabIndex值赋予多个元素,它们会被视为具有相同的焦点顺序,如果把tabIndex设置为-1,该元素在使用TAB键时将被忽略,但onfocus和onblur事件仍然会触发。

onblur怎么使用?

要使用onblur事件,可以按照以下步骤进行:

  1. 创建一个HTML文件,并命名为onblur。
  2. 在文档区域加入一个input控件,并为其添加onblur事件,同时加入自定义函数。
  3. 加入一个p标签,作为触发onblur事件的提示。
  4. 创建自定义函数myonblur来处理onblur事件的具体逻辑。

Input控件的Onchange与onBlur事件的区别是什么?

虽然onchange和onblur都是控件值变化或焦点变化时触发的事件,但它们有一些区别,onchange事件只有在焦点离开控件且值发生变化时才会触发,而onblur事件只要焦点离开控件就会触发,不管值有没有变化,至于两者哪个先执行,需要根据具体的操作情况进行测试。

javascript window.onblur事件的用法是什么?

window.onblur事件是指当当前窗体不是目标操作窗体时,或者当前鼠标选中了另一个窗体时会触发的事件,这个事件可以用于监测用户是否离开了当前窗口,并执行相应的操作,如果你还想了解更多关于这方面的信息,记得关注本站。 能够帮助大家更好地理解onblur、onfocus、tabIndex等HTML和JavaScript中的相关概念和用法,如果还有其他问题,欢迎继续提问!

其他相关
Android输入法切换与输入事件处理详解

Android输入法切换与输入事件处理详解

作者: 站长小白 时间:2025-04-22 阅读: 591
本文介绍了Android系统中输入法的切换与输入事件处理,用户可以通过系统设置进行不同输入法的切换,以满足个性化需求,文章还详细阐述了输入事件的处理过程,包括键盘监听、文本输入与编辑、以及触发相应事件的处理机制,这些功能共同构成了Android系统灵活且高效的输入处理体系。...
JS升级版最新动态揭秘,jslive版本探秘

JS升级版最新动态揭秘,jslive版本探秘

作者: hao123 时间:2025-04-22 阅读: 565
最新动态揭示JS升级版的进展,jslive版本成为关注的焦点,新版本将带来诸多创新和优化,提升开发者的体验和效率,关注JS最新动态,掌握jslive版本的特点和优势,助力开发者在前端领域取得更多突破,期待JS未来的持续发展和更多创新应用的出现。...
JavaScript实现Tooltip控件

JavaScript实现Tooltip控件

作者: hao123 时间:2025-04-22 阅读: 504
本文介绍了Tooltip控件的JavaScript实现,通过JavaScript,可以创建交互式的Tooltip控件,为用户提供额外的信息或功能,实现过程包括定义Tooltip控件的结构和样式,使用JavaScript监听鼠标悬停事件,并在事件触发时显示Tooltip,这种实现可以增强用户体验,特别是在需要展示额外信息或进行交互操作时。...
Dialog控件使用指南与教程详解

Dialog控件使用指南与教程详解

作者: 站长小白 时间:2025-04-22 阅读: 926
本教程介绍了Dialog控件的使用指南,通过简单的步骤,让读者了解如何创建和使用Dialog控件,包括设置Dialog的属性、添加控件、处理事件等,本教程旨在帮助开发人员快速掌握Dialog控件的基本操作和常用技巧,以便在开发过程中更加高效地使用Dialog控件。...
WxPython引用指南大全

WxPython引用指南大全

作者: 站长小白 时间:2025-04-22 阅读: 864
WxPython引用指南摘要:本指南详细介绍了WxPython框架的使用方法和技巧,包括其基本概念、安装配置、界面设计、事件处理、控件使用等方面,通过本指南,读者可以了解如何使用WxPython进行Python GUI编程,快速掌握其框架的核心功能和常用API的使用,本指南适用于初学者和有一定Python编程经验的开发者,是学习和使用WxPython的必备参考手册。...
JavaScript日期控件值获取操作指南

JavaScript日期控件值获取操作指南

作者: vipkang 时间:2025-04-22 阅读: 583
JavaScript获取日期控件值的操作指南:在网页开发中,JavaScript可以轻松获取日期控件的值,用户可以通过各种方式选择日期,如HTML5内置的日期输入类型或第三方日期控件,获取日期值通常涉及使用JavaScript的DOM API,通过指定日期控件的ID或类名,获取其value属性,还需要注意日期格式的处理,以确保正确解析和显示日期,本指南将介绍如何根据不同情况获取日期控件的值,并提供相关代码示例。...

年度爆文